
Here is a planet whose Supreme Lord, Main Logos can be You! The fate of mankind and fauna who inhabit the planet and that of the wandering extraterrestrials may be in your hands. Teach them or destroy them, set the army of the undead on them, or blow them up with an alien invasion.

I like the concept, but the events need some massive balancing. I've talked to the developers and they say the following problem will be fixed. Based on them being so involved I'm going to give this a recommendation for now. As an example of my latest world, everything was going great, really really great, and then I had to pick a card that would give me a large population increase and I knew my game was ♥♥♥♥♥♥. In most, but not all, of my games a large population increase results in a demographics disaster that never ends. I spent about 30-50 turns spending the 10 logos to avoid the disaster, my population mit the max 10 billion but still the event would not end. Eventually I ran out of logos when I missed my 35 each bonus and 7 billion people died the first round then because of course there was a giant population change the event happened again (And again and again and again each turn until the end) The second time it occured of course it caused a gaia event that occured at the same time until survival was not possible. Now, had there been a way out of that death spiral, that would have been fun, and challenging, but there wasn't. So as of currently, I wouldn't recomend this game at its full price, the concept is good and thought provoking and fun, but completely unballanced with no way out of death spiral scenarios, you are just along for the ride.
A strategic card game that's equal parts fun, addictive and frustrating. The gameplay is simple enough, you play a single card each turn then see what happens. Where things get complicated is there are a LOT of variables to account for and how each card affects each variable changes drastically according to your current "age" (changes with number of turns) and current variables. A card that takes out most of the population early on could destroy you, but that same card could save your planet from starvation later. Another wrench thrown your way is the necessity to keep the four elements in balance by playing properly themed cards. Too bad that fire card messes up your carefully groomed world because now you have to play it or face destruction. On normal mode the number of turns are limited but that's not to say each session is short. The game can be quite long, I played a single run for 3 hrs and still didn't reach the "intended" ending. As the number of turns go higher so does the difficulty of keeping everything in balance until more likely than not the planet is careening towards its inevitable doom. It's really a bit sobering and dark when you think about it, but the fun of trying to balance everything just so has a definite appeal. There are definitely things that could be better. While there is a "manual" the game leaves out a lot of info and there are plenty of things I don't quite understand even after playing for hours. Some info being left out for the player to figure out is fine, but some things could be explained better just to keep frustration down. Overall though it's a fun game already and the promise of multiple worlds and achievements is enough to make me happy.
